锦州地区暴雨预警信号发布技巧的研究

摘    要:本项目通过对2019——2021年锦州地区112个气象观测站的分钟级降水数据进行统计分析,分别计算每个时次上的12小时、6小时、3小时及1小时的累计降水量。假设以累计降水量20mm为起点,每增加1mm降水时,向上浮动5mm的降水区间内发布暴雨蓝色、黄色以及橙色预警信号,以50mm为起点,每增加1mm降水时,向上浮动5mm的降水区间内发布暴雨红色预警信号,计算每个累计降水区间内的平均TS评分办法所得分数、提前时间以及有效性评分办法所得分数。找出各级暴雨预警信号预警信号准确率达到90%时,所对应的累计降水区间作为发布各级暴雨预警信号的最优降水区间,各级暴雨预警信号有效性评分办法得分最高时所对应的累计降水区间为该评分办法下的最优累计降水量区间。

关 键 词:暴雨预警信号  累计降水区间  TS评分办法  有效性评分办法

Research on the threshold of issuing rainstorm alert in Jinzhou
Abstract:5-minute precipitation during 2019-2021 in Jinzhou were used to calculate 12-hour, 6 hours, 3-hour, and 1-hour total precipitation for each station. The conclusions are as follows: if the precipitation continues to increase by 1-5mm, alert on rainstorm should be issued when the total precipitation of any station has reached 20mm, and red alert on rainstorm should be issued when the total precipitation has reached 50mm. In this paper, TS score, alert effectiveness score, and the amount of time advanced to issue the alert for different precipitation levels were analyzed. The precipitation level at which the accuracy of the alert reached 90% was selected as the threshold to issue the alert. The precipitation level at which the score on the alert effectiveness was the highest was recognized as the threshold to issue the alert under this scoring system.
Keywords:rainstorm alert  threshold of issuing rainstorm alert  TS score  alert effectiveness score
